- SpitfireNov 02, 2024 · a year agoStock borrow rates refer to the cost of borrowing a stock or other financial instrument. In the context of cryptocurrencies, stock borrow rates can be seen as the cost of borrowing a specific cryptocurrency for short selling purposes. Short selling involves selling a cryptocurrency that you don't own, with the expectation that its price will decrease. To do this, you need to borrow the cryptocurrency from someone who already owns it. The stock borrow rate is the fee you pay for borrowing the cryptocurrency. It can vary depending on the demand for the cryptocurrency, its availability, and other market factors. It's important to note that not all cryptocurrency exchanges offer stock borrow rates, so you may need to check with your exchange or brokerage to see if this option is available.
- Kevin ConnellFeb 15, 2026 · 2 months agoStock borrow rates for cryptocurrencies can be quite volatile, just like the prices of the cryptocurrencies themselves. The rates can change frequently based on market demand and supply. When there is high demand for borrowing a particular cryptocurrency, the stock borrow rates can increase. On the other hand, when there is low demand, the rates may decrease. It's important for traders to keep an eye on the stock borrow rates if they are planning to engage in short selling or other strategies that involve borrowing cryptocurrencies. By monitoring the rates, traders can make informed decisions about when to enter or exit positions.
